If your card is refused it may be due to one of the following

No one likes this, of course, but it happens. This is not our shop - it is your bank declining to make the payment requested. There are many reasons why this can happen:-

The card type may not be valid for mail order, e.g. some Electron cards.

Over-zealous security by your bank. If you have recently used the card overseas, it may be refused when you try to use it within the UK.

The card details you have given do not match those on record. You MUST enter the exact and full details which appear on the actual card, even if the delivery address is different.

Entering the wrong expiry date or security number, or leaving any address or details blank may cause refusal of the payment.

The following may also cause your bank to refuse us settlement -

Leaving boxes blank then sending the details to your bank. Going part-way through the process and then sending blank boxes is the same as sending wrong details. Your card may then be refused by your bank.
A wrong, or missed, house number
Wrong expiry date
Incorrect or missing security number
Incorrect postcode
Incorrect input of 'shared secret'

We think that it is fair that once you accept plants as being good, then their care and responsibility for cultivation pass to you. We do not guarantee future growth.

Plants are living things and are subject to neglect, complacency, inclement weather, chewing things, crawling things, burrowing things, slugs, snails, rodents, pets, soil fungi, bacteria, assorted diseases, extreme temperatures, sudden freezes, poor cultivation, bad drainage, children, visitors and well-meaning gardeners.

We will provide you with a correctly-named, healthy plant in good condition. Once you are happy that we have done our part, then we think it fair to say that the rest is then up to you.
